to collaborate to develop and drive more cost-efficient systems of healthcare delivery while improving quality.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;WHAT IS PHYSICIAN CLINICAL INTEGRATION?&lt;br /&gt;Defined by the Federal Trade Commission as “An active and ongoing program to evaluate and modify the clinical practice patterns of the physician participants so as to create a high degree of interdependence and collaboration among the physicians to control costs and ensure quality, (FTC/DOJ Statements of Antitrust Enforcement Policy in Health Care, Statement 8.B.1 , 1996, &lt;a href="http://www.ftc.gov/bc/healthcare/industryguide/policy/statement8.htm"&gt;http://www.ftc.gov/bc/healthcare/industryguide/policy/statement8.htm&lt;/a&gt; )&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;This definition was developed by the FTC in attempts to define acceptable models for physician collaboration that would not be challenged as activity prohibited by Sherman Anti-Trust Act, such as price-fixing, market allocation, concerted refusals to deal, and boycotts. Strict interpretation of this act in the past has discouraged competing physicians from sharing information, as agreements among competing physicians on price or fees is considered per se, or automatically, illegal.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Joint ventures (by independent physicians), however, are analyzed under the rule of reason if they are integrated in a way that is likely to produce significant efficiencies and the agreement on price is “ancillary,” or reasonably necessary, to the achievement of the joint ventures’ efficiencies.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;WHAT TYPES OF ORGANIZATIONS HAVE BEEN SUCCESSFULLY “CLINICALLY INTEGRATED?”&lt;br /&gt;To pass FTC muster, entities through which the physicians can act and interact must include the following elements:&lt;br /&gt;1) Integration of institutions and practitioners that presents the opportunity for true collaboration and productive sharing of information reflecting actual “interdependence”&lt;br /&gt;2) Participation of both specialists and primary care physicians with a requirement of in-network referrals&lt;br /&gt;3) Treatment of a broad spectrum of diseases and disorders and corresponding clinical protocols&lt;br /&gt;4) Integrated information technology whereby network participants can efficiently exchange information regarding patients and practice experience&lt;br /&gt;5) Integrated information technology whereby utilization and claims information can be gathered, analyzed, and communicated in order to improve treatment quality, rates of utilization, and cost containment&lt;br /&gt;6) Integrated information technology whereby physician compliance and performance, in accordance with collective, physician-authored benchmarks and standards, may be measured&lt;br /&gt;7) A high level of physician investment, both economically and in terms of time for training and utilization of the system, and agreement among physicians to comply with the standards, benchmarks, and protocols put in place by the network&lt;br /&gt;8) Enforceable consequences for noncompliance by physicians and institutions, and systems for improving performance and compliance&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;This list, as taken from rulings (advisory opinions) on previous successful networks (GRIPA, 2007) and unsuccessful networks (Suburban Health Organization, 2006) is not exhaustive, and the FTC has indicated that it will “focus on substance, rather than form, in assessing a network’s likelihood of producing significant efficiencies,” such as the impact of integration efforts on utilization, cost, and quality. The bill would eliminate the statute of limitations for the filing of medical liability claims by making the statute a “date of discovery” rule, no matter how long ago the alleged event occurred. Even worse, it reopens previously barred actions. The &lt;a href="http://www.ins.state.ny.us/press/2007/p0708301.htm"&gt;New York State Superintendent of Insurance &lt;/a&gt;has approved a $50,000 surcharge over and above a 15 to 25% rate hike on my medical malpractice insurance, effective July 1, 2008. I cannot afford to pay such an increase, and if I don’t I will have to shut down my practice.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;I have been practicing &lt;a href="http://fascrs.org/"&gt;Colon and Rectal Surgery&lt;/a&gt; in this area since October 2000. In that time I’ve done thousands of colonoscopies and anorectal operations and hundreds of major colon surgeries. Maybe I’ve taken care of your mother, your husband, or you. I get along well with nurses and staff at the hospital. My colleagues trust me with their patients. I am famous for my “bedside manner.” I read all the time, study and go to conferences to keep up with the latest developments in my field. I teach once a week at &lt;a href="http://www.stonybrookmedicalcenter.org/"&gt;the medical school&lt;/a&gt;. I’ve never been sued.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;I thought for a while I was alone. I knew I had &lt;a href="http://www.mlmic.com/"&gt;higher premiums &lt;/a&gt;than doctors who are in primary care. When my own primary care physician left New York, to practice medicine in Kentucky, I thought she was homesick. When my patients told me their &lt;a href="http://query.nytimes.com/gst/fullpage.html?res=980DE1D91631F933A25752C0A96F958260"&gt;other doctors were not taking certain insurance plans&lt;/a&gt;, I thought it was greed. When I lost my job with another practice, I thought it was just poor business sense. Then the AMA named New York State one of its “crisis” states. Even &lt;a href="http://www.whitehouse.gov/news/releases/2005/01/20050105-4.html"&gt;President Bush pushed for medical liability reform&lt;/a&gt;, supporting federal legislation favoring caps on non-economic damages and frivolous lawsuits.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;When I started my own practice, I got a break, a stepped discount on premiums for my first couple of years. Now out of this protected period, I was shocked to write out checks for thousands, then tens of thousands every three months to keep my policy in force. &lt;a href="http://www.ins.state.ny.us/press/2007/p0707021.htm"&gt;Shocked last July at a 14% rate increase&lt;/a&gt;, and shocked again this January to hear of the 15-25% increase and $50,000 surcharge in store for this July. I made some drastic changes at the office, joined an ad-hoc committee on my medical staff, wrote a check for over $13,000 for the next three months, and held my breath. My payroll service called today to ask why I haven’t written a paycheck, even to myself, for almost two months.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;I am a surgical subspecialist. My colleagues and I are some of the highest paid doctors in the world. Yet I am struggling.
